Heaton Place Accommodation

There are 34 individual units, each offering the same accommodation.

Each unit has an entrance hall, attractive lounge, bedroom, fitted kitchen and bathroom, and generous storage cupboards.

The units are double glazed and electrically heated, with an independent electric fire in the lounge.

The accommodation was designed for ease of living at manageable cost.

Amenities at Heaton Place

The grounds of Heaton Place are maintained by the estate and landscaped in a corporate manner and over the years have been awarded first place in the relevant category of the ‘Colwyn in Bloom’ competition. The estate is quiet and tranquil, and residents are encouraged to take pride in their surroundings.

Heaton Place is equipped with security lighting and a car park for the use of tenants. Although there are no support services on the estate, the Estate Administrator is on site for part of several days of the week.

The Pavilion was opened in 2003 by HRH the Duke of Kent. This purpose-built community centre provides pleasant facilities where tenants can meet socially.

The centre is open every day and also houses the Estate Administrator’s office.

It has a well equipped kitchen and fully fitted laundry facility for use of tenants.

There is a large relaxed informal seating area with provision for different activities.

The tenants organise their own social committee that arranges activities and outings – a social dimension which the Trustees are keen to foster.
